For gaming I use a Razer blackwidow.

For work I was just using the normal keyboard that came with my work computer but I started getting wrist pain so I picked up a cheap ergo keyboard that I found on sale for $30 (bestbuy.com/site/microsoft-ergonom...) until I can convince myself to spend the money on a Kinesis Advantage2.

I was all about getting the flashy keyboard for coding at first, but it's not worth messing up my wrists. I am only 27, I got a long time of programming ahead of me. I just want the most ergonomic thing I can get now.

